About this trial

This is an interventional treatment trial for Non-small-cell Lung Cancer focused on measuring Cancer, Lung Cancer

Eligibility Criteria

20 Years - 74 Years (Adult, Older Adult)All SexesDoes not accept healthy volunteers

Inclusion criteria:

  1. Subjects with a histologically or cytologically confirmed diagnosis of non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C).
  2. Locally advanced and/or metastatic non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) (Stage IIIB/IV).
  3. Subjects with at least one measurable tumor lesion by Response Evaluation Criteria In Solid Tumors (RECIST).
  4. Subjects with Performance Status (PS) 0-1.
  5. Subjects with adequate organ function.

Exclusion criteria:

  1. Subjects who have ever received the following therapy for non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C):

    1. Chemotherapy
    2. Biological or immunotherapies
    3. Surgery for primary focus
    4. The radiation therapy for primary focus
  2. Subjects with the severe complications or disease history.
  3. Subjects with brain metastasis accompanying clinical symptoms or requiring treatment.
  4. Subjects with simultaneous or metachronous cancers.
  5. Subjects who cannot take oral medication.
  6. Subjects who are using drugs that strongly inhibit or induce cytochrome P450 (CYP) 3A4.

5. Study Description

Brief Summary
The purpose of this study is to determined the maximum tolerated dose (MTD), safety and tolerability, pharmacokinetics, pharmacodynamics, and anti-tumor effect of E7080 administered continually twice daily in combination with carboplatin and paclitaxel to patients with advanced or metastatic non-small cell lung cancer.

Intervention Type
Drug
Intervention Name(s)
E7080
Intervention Description
Drug: E7080 will be administered orally starting at a dose of 6 mg twice daily during the 7-day run-in period and for 3 weeks (Cycle 1).
Intervention Type
Drug
Intervention Name(s)
E7080
Intervention Description
Maximum tolerated dose determined in the Dose-Escalation Cohort will be administered to the Expansion Cohort. After E7080 is taken on Day 1, paclitaxel (200 mg/m2) will be administered intravenously (IV), followed by IV carboplatin (AUC 6.0 min/mg/mL).
Intervention Type
Drug
Intervention Name(s)
Paclitaxel
Intervention Description
Paclitaxel (200 mg/m2) will be administered intravenously (IV) on Day 1 after administration of E7080.
Intervention Type
Drug
Intervention Name(s)
Carboplatin
Intervention Description
Carboplatin (AUC 6.0 min/mg/mL) will be administered IV on Day 1 after administration of E7080 and Paclitaxel.
